Table Structure in Main To-Do List Sheet
The main worksheet features a detailed structured table with the following columns:
| Column Name | Data Type/Format | Description & Purpose |
|---|---|---|
| Task ID | Text (Auto-generated) | A unique identifier (e.g., GRW-2024-001) for tracking across all sheets. |
| Task Description | Text (Long text) | Detailed description of the growth activity. Must include objective and expected outcome. |
| Category | Dropdown (from reference sheet) | Assign to one or more categories like Marketing, Sales Funnel, Product Feature, Customer Retention. |
| Sub-Category | Dropdown (linked to category) | More granular classification within a category (e.g., “Email Campaign” under Marketing). |
| Priority Level | Dropdown: High / Medium / Low | Determines urgency and resource allocation. |
| Assigned To | Name (from team list) | Name of the individual responsible for completion. |
| Start Date | Date (mm/dd/yyyy) | Date when work on the task begins. |
| Due Date | Date (mm/dd/yyyy) | |
| Status | Dropdown: Not Started / In Progress / Blocked / Completed / Cancelled | Real-time update on progress. |
| % Complete | Number (0–100%) with formatting | Manual or formula-calculated progress (e.g., if 3 of 5 subtasks done, enter 60). |
| Actual Completion Date | Date (optional) | Auto-filled when status changes to Completed. |
| Dependencies | Text (comma-separated Task IDs) | List any pre-requisite tasks that must be finished before this one starts. |
| KPI Target | Number (e.g., 25% increase, $10K revenue) | Measurable outcome linked to the task. |
| Current KPI Value | Number (linked to data sources) | Daily or weekly update on actual performance against target. |
| Notes | Text (long form) | Space for updates, blockers, meeting references, or success insights. |

Conditional Formatting Rules
- Overdue Tasks: Red fill with white text if due date is in the past and status ≠ "Completed".
- Pending High-Priority Tasks: Orange background for tasks with “High” priority and status ≠ “Completed”.
- Progress Visualization: Green to red gradient fill for the "% Complete" column based on values (0% = light red, 100% = dark green).
- Dependency Warnings: Yellow highlight if a task has dependencies and those tasks are incomplete.
Instructions for the User
- Initialize: Open the template and review the "User Guide" sheet to understand all features.
- Add Tasks: Enter new growth initiatives in the Main To-Do List. Use unique Task IDs and define clear objectives.
- Assign & Schedule: Assign owners, set realistic due dates, and identify dependencies between tasks.
- Update Regularly: Update "% Complete", "Status", and "Current KPI Value" weekly or bi-weekly during team meetings.
- Leverage Dashboards: Monitor the Growth Dashboard for real-time insights into progress, bottlenecks, and category performance.
- Archive Completed Tasks: Use the Monthly Review Log to document outcomes and lessons learned from completed tasks.
